JNTUA College of Engineering, Pulivendula UG Admission 2025
JNTUA College of Engineering, Pulivendula offers admission to undergraduate programs. The admission is completely based on the merit list declared by the institute. Applicants have to make sure that they are fulfilling the eligibility criteria of the university. Students who have completed their 10+2 from any recognized board can get admission to the institute. Below is a table briefly explaining JNTUA College of Engineering, Pulivendula UG courses.
Programs Offered | Eligibility Criteria | Duration of Program | 1st Year Tuition Fees | 2nd Year Tuition Fees | 3rd Year Tuition Fees | 4th Year Tuition Fees |
---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
B.Tech (5 program) | Exam: Class 12th from any recognized board | 4 years | INR 10,000 | INR 10,000 | INR 10,000 | INR 10,000 |
JNTUA College of Engineering, Pulivendula PG Admission 2025
Under the PG Program, The University offers courses in various streams like M.Tech and M.Sc. Its eligibility includes good merit in a bachelor’s degree. The final selection will be made by considering the merit of Graduation. Check out the fees, eligibility criteria, and duration of courses offered under the JNTUA College of Engineering, Pulivendula PG courses:
Programs Offered | Eligibility Criteria | Duration of Program | 1st Year Tuition Fees | 2nd Year Tuition Fees |
---|---|---|---|---|
M.Tech (5 program) | Exam: Class 12th from any recognized board + 50% in graduation | 2 years | INR 50,000 | INR 30,000 |
M.Sc. | Exam: Class 12th from any recognized board + 50% in graduation | 2 years | INR 50,000 | INR 30,000 |

JNTUA College of Engineering, Pulivendula FAQs
Does JNTUA College of Engineering, Pulivendula offer any reservations for disabled applicants?
Yes, JNTUA College of Engineering, Pulivendula provides reservations. This includes a 3% reservation for disabled candidates, a 5% relaxation in total marks for SC/ST candidates, and other reservations as specified by the state government.
Is there an interview before admission to the JNTUA College of Engineering, Pulivendula?
No, there is no interview process at the JNTUA College of Engineering, Pulivendula. The final selection is completely based on the merit list.
